调查了感知的能力或自我利益--以及时代精神如何影响少数群体的影响力,或者:莫斯科维奇的理论如何适用于实际的社会少数群体。利己主义观点预测,“单身”少数群体(仅在信仰上的偏离)比“双重”少数群体(类别成员身份也偏离)更有影响力,而能力观念则相反。此外,只有当时代精神支持少数派立场时,预计这两个少数派中的任何一个都会有影响力。在2(支持/反对时代精神)×3(单一/双重少数/对照)析因设计中,120名保守的美国男性本科生以6人为一组,讨论两个问题中的一个:堕胎(赞成)或死刑(反对时代精神)。研究结果支持利己主义观念:双重少数群体被认为比单一少数群体具有更强的自我利益,施加的影响较小。时代精神假说也得到了证实。讨论了潜在的归因过程和以往研究的生态效度。
Investigated how either perceived competency or self-interest-and Zeitgeist affect minority influence, or: how Moscovici's theory does apply to actual social minorities. The self-interest notion predicts that ‘single’ minorities (deviating only in terms of beliefs) are more influential than ‘double’ minorities (deviating also in category membership) while the competency notion predicts the reverse. Further, either minority is expected to be influential only when the Zeitgeist is in favour of the minority position. In a 2 (pro/anti Zeitgeist) × 3 (single/double minority/control) factorial design, 120 conservative male American undergraduates discussed in groups of six-including two either male (single minority) or female (double minority) consistently liberal con federates-one of two issues: abortion (pro-) or death penalty (anti- Zeitgeist). The results support the self-interest notion: double minorities are perceived as having a stronger self-interest and exerted less influence than single minorities. The Zeitgeist hypothesis is confirmed, too. The underlying attributional processes and the ecological validity of previous studies are discussed.
